Leadership Review Briefing — Branch Managers. Our annual cover with Harlequin Mutual expires at quarter-end. The renewal quote reflects a 12% premium increase, attributable mainly to last year's flood claim at the Drayton branch. We have obtained a comparative quote from Westmoor Assurance with narrower contents cover. Branch managers should verify asset registers before the decision meeting. The confidential note on our renewal strategy follows directly below.

confidential, bagep-fajef: Gross margin on Druwyn came in at 5 percent against a plan of 15 percent. Only 5 of the 80 pilot accounts renewed Druwyn, so a churn review is set for April 1.

Quarterly Planning Note — Closure of the Dellbrook Office

Quick update for the board: we're winding down the Dellbrook satellite office by end of quarter. Only six staff are affected; all have been offered remote roles or relocation to Fenholt. Savings land around the figure flagged in March. The confidential planning note follows below.

board note of bajop-yajef: Only 34 of the 148 pilot accounts renewed Casox, so a churn review is set for November 23. Praionek Systems is in early talks to buy Oliathix Logistics for about $8.7 million.

**Action item: PDF renderer timeouts (Quillbeam invoices)**

Heads up, future maintainers: the Quillbeam invoice renderer fell over during the month-end batch because the font-embedding step retries forever on corrupt glyph tables. We've capped retries and added a per-page render budget, but the numbers were picked under duress at 2am by the Larkfield team. Revisit them once we have real latency histograms from a full billing cycle. The constants we landed on are below.

tuning constants:
RATE_LIMITS = {
    "istox": 465,
    "wendor": 846,
    "novvan": 466,
    "julok": 655,
    "sorax": 651,
    "belath": 752,
    "druax": 1007,
}